About the Role
We're seeking a strategic Senior Manager, CEG Planning & Operations to lead enterprise-wide planning processes and drive operational excellence across the organization. This role serves as the central orchestrator of our annual operating rhythm, ensuring seamless alignment between GTM teams, sales operations, finance, and executive leadership.
Key Responsibilities
Strategic Planning & Execution
Lead the development and execution of the annual operating plan (AOP), partnering with finance and business leaders to establish targets, resource allocation, and strategic initiativesDrive cross-functional alignment across GTM planning, APEX, Sales, and other key stakeholders to ensure cohesive planning and executionManage the Customer Excellence Group (CEG) operating cadence, including business reviews, strategic planning sessions, and performance trackingSales Compensation & Territory Management
Develop and execute sales compensation strategy in partnership with HR, Finance, and Sales Leadership, ensuring programs drive desired behaviors and business outcomesLead annual sales compensation planning cycles, including plan design, modeling, and implementationCoordinate the global territory and quota planning process, balancing capacity, coverage, and growth objectives across regions and segmentsOperational Excellence
Establish and maintain planning frameworks, templates, and operating rhythms that drive accountability and transparencySynthesize complex data and insights to inform executive decision-making and strategic pivotsIdentify process improvement opportunities and implement scalable solutions Our ideal candidate:
